BTW - speaking of which - the new Xen packages documentation in Debian Etch
seem to assume that the user already knows which package he should use.
Could someone please tell me "yes/no" on weather "
linux-image-2.6.18-3-xen-k7" is the right package to use to run a Xen
machine on top of Etch running on AMD Athlon 2500 (the old 32 bit non
AMD-V)?
Yes, a 32bit AMD Athlon contains a core from the "K7" family of CPUs. I'm unsure, however, as to whether you can run a K7 kernel in a domU ontop of an i386/i686 dom0, if that's what you're interested in (Debian package naming is making me unsure about whether the linux-image-blah-xen-k7 package is dom0 or domU, or both, as a little googling would seem to indicate...)
